Dispatch from the Front: Craig Joint Theater Hospital
The Craig Joint Theater Hospital at Bagram Airfield, Afghanistan is named after Army Staff Sgt. Heathe N. Craig. In 2006, Sergeant Craig, a medic from the 159th Medical Company, 10th Mountain Division, was evacuating a patient into a UH-60 helicopter, but the line snapped and both were killed in the fall.
